Output b3a4a31e43d9493252a620d1a36f63525c7d1e90366663741afda28e2a0f10ee:1

value
17100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0882773532e1e6981cfde85e9be93470437f84 OP_EQUAL
address
3Ee253TgyH6pQT431uRVGDfGbq9JNGZZYy
transaction
b3a4a31e43d9493252a620d1a36f63525c7d1e90366663741afda28e2a0f10ee
spent
true